Hmm...looks like Kash may hold on for at least one more week... from 1wrestling...

 

"Several matches have been announced for the February 19 broadcast of NWA-TNA: Total Nonstop Action.

 

The long awaited battle between Jeff Jarrett and AJ Styles will take place with Jarrett’s NWA World Heavyweight Title up for grabs. In what promises to be a wild brawl, Raven & Low Ki team up to face Sandman & Steve Corino. In a NWA Tag Title Tournament matchup, former champions America’s Most Wanted Chris Harris & James Storm will take on the Harris Brothers. Based on what happened at the end of the 8 Man X Division Elimination match, Jerry Lynn has told NWA officials he plans to settle a score with the SAT’s. As a result, Paul London has been given a shot this week at the X Title in the first title defense by new champion Kid Kash.

 

More details about the Feb 19 broadcast will be available in the official preview that will be released on Tuesday."

 

London/Kash next week.
